    Just for future reference: There's typically a part of the title you tear off and mail to the state when you sign it over. This way you state you sold the car, and whether or not someone else registers it immediately, you are no longer responsible.

    For PA it depends. If you are selling to/buying from another PA resident you need to go to a notary. When I bought my Stealth I bought it from a guy in WV. All he had to do was sign the title on the seller part and give it to me.

    The only way to protect yourself is to make up a bill of sale when doing a person to person sale. It's better if it is notarized, but it isn't necessary. If you make two copies and you and the buyer sign both copies you have evidence in case anything goes wrong, but there is nothing to send to the state to say you sold the car.
